- 博客(5)
- 资源 (1)
- 收藏
- 关注
原创 计算机基础一 -- 程序的机器表示
了解计算机的位级运算规则是非常重要的,因为这些规则可能和我们日常生活中认识到的加法,乘法,等等的规则并不完全一致,而且要做出32位64位机兼容的程序,甚至以后如果要做手机等设备和传统计算机兼容的程序,这些知识都必不可少。况且,这些内容可算是基础中的基础了。很惭愧我在碰到过很多类似溢出问题,精度问题之后才有意识的补补这里,但是也因此更对这方面的重要性深信不疑。 闲话少提,这篇文章将从编码方式开始,总结下机器中整数和浮点数的运算方式,中间会穿插些c、java在这些方面的异同(c++对c向下兼容
2011-04-05 11:13:00 1354 1
原创 计算机基础序 -- HelloWorld计算机系统漫游
by 崔向阳 参考: 《深入理解计算机系统》-Randal E.Bryant, David O’Hallaron 百度知道 #include int ma
2011-03-11 16:27:00 1438 3
原创 代码风格规范一二三
by 崔向阳 参考: 《The practice of programming》-Brian W.Kernighan,Rob Pike 还记得大一刚学C++时老师说,一定要养成良好的编程习惯,做好注释,注意程序的可读性。于是我把要上交的程序排好缩进,不管什么函数,变量都详详细细的写好是干什么用的,再把注释缩排的好看一些。至于自己练手的程序么?当然是不写注释的。这种知其然不知所以然的状态维持了很长一段时间。后来变量的命名方法,程序块的缩进和对齐,各种程序上的习惯写法,注释的写法……各种体会随着时间
2011-03-10 10:08:00 13023 61
原创 人工智能的未来--分级时序记忆模型初探
by 崔向阳 参考: 《人工智能的未来》-Jeff Hawkins 引子 两年前在科德的时候,我选的毕业论文是研究神经网络的,当时还挺美,总算不是做XXX管理系统,还是研究人脑的。人脑知不知道?那玩意可不是人工智能,那玩意是真智能的。 两年以后几乎在同一时间段,我又选了一次毕设,这次不是神经网络了,叫分级时序记忆模型。巧的是,还是研究人脑的。更巧的是,人工智能历史上貌似也就只有这两枝是实实在在研究人脑得出来的。 神经网络自从上世纪六十年代闪亮登场后,经过了萎靡
2011-03-08 16:48:00 7681 33
原创 C++基础摘要
几年以后再一次看C++,发觉自己在语言上其实还是个一知半解,经常追求会用就行,不求甚解的门外汉。写这篇的目的一个是为了梳理下脉络,忽略细节,先记一下基础中的基础,另一个是为了响应各大神的号召,看过就要写,不写下来过几天就要忘。 一、数据类型 基本数据类型: bool: 可赋值一切实数,0为false,其余都为true
2011-01-02 23:08:00 732
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人